If you're moving to Boston, MA, this great property could be your new place. The 89 Hillside St location in the Mission Hill area of Boston provides easy access to city amenities and attractions. Get a head start on your move to a new place. Reach out to talk about renting this charming property.
89 Hillside St is located in Boston, Massachusetts in the 02120 zip code.